Limes, a Box of Jelly and recipients, Luis Egidio Meléndez

In addition to the limes, in the foreground, you can see on a white earthenware plate a half-open candy box on which a butterfly flutters (a mixture of "lemon tree", gonepteryx rhamni l. , and "common colia", colias crocea geoff). On the right, on a pewter fountain, a glazed bowl of mexican earthenware, of the atamía morphological type, with simple vegetal and linear decoration (spirals) typical of the talavera of puebla. In front, on the right, a small daggerboard glazed in its upper third or 'bib' and covered with a cloth and a rope twine; which, due to its size and the fact that it is covered, probably contains honey to sweeten the lime compote. The prado museum file gives a different description: in the foreground some files. . , behind them a honey jar, with green glaze, like those of biar or lucena. . Lastly, there is an open jelly box on a castanet plate, and a silver or pewter footed salve on which rests a mexican ceramic cup of the tonalá type. The butterfly that flies over the complex is interesting for its rarity. Object Type: painting. Date: Tercer cuarto del siglo XVIII / third quarter of the 18th century.. Dimensions: height: 35 cm (13.7 in) ; width: 48 cm (18.8 in). Medium: painting. Collection: Museo del Prado. Bodegón - limas, caja de dulce y recipientes (Luis Meléndez)
